Transaction 3e58ef3523dad19a32056f83400c365568d49375d0f770eaf035264cc5c2be66
1 Input
1 Output
-
3e58ef3523dad19a32056f83400c365568d49375d0f770eaf035264cc5c2be66:0
- value
- 849352
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8374e7e390fdcf964e5ba0651e8ffb5b5d6d3e7 OP_EQUAL
- address
- 3MQG8kTFXToKVh8EuHyoxxgoxaKogx8fNJ